## Introduction

When a document is saved, supplier discounts of all levels are applied to the document
automatically except for the discounts marked as manual (those for which the **Manual discount** check box is selected in the [Supplier discount codes (AP204000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/supplier-discount-codes-ap204000/index.md) window).
This topic provides the details on the
order of discount application.

## Order of application for automatic discounts

For the automatic discounts, you do not have to specify the order of their application in any way and discounts are always applied in the following order:

+ Discounts of the **Line** type: When applying discounts to a sales order or invoice, the system checks the discounts for all document lines, and for each line it picks the best discount applicable.
+ Discounts of the **Group** type: The system checks applicable group discounts and applies all of them.
+ Discounts of the **Document** type: There can be only one best **Document** discount; that is why **Group** discounts (that apply to multiple lines of the document) are often used as **Document** discounts.

The following options (available in the [Supplier discount codes (AP204000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/supplier-discount-codes-ap204000/index.md) window) affect the order of discount application and the calculation of the discounts:

Exclude from discountable amount
:   By using this option (available for the **Line** discounts), you can exclude the discountable amount of the **Line** discount from the discountable amount for higher-level discounts (group and document). For example: By using this option, you can exclude items with a special 75% clearance discount defined at the line level from the basis for the usual 5% document discount the supplier offers on orders exceeding 2000€.

Skip document discount
:   This option is available for the **Group** discounts. If you design a **Group** discount to be applicable to multiple lines and significantly reduce the document total, select this option to not apply a **Document** discount.

## Interaction between supplier discounts and supplier prices

If a particular supplier company informs you about their prices intended for all their customers and their discounts, you can maintain the supplier's prices along with supplier discounts, and you will calculate supplier discounts based on discountable amounts calculated from the prices. If you maintain the prices offered by the supplier specifically to your company, maintain supplier prices by using the [Supplier prices (AP202000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/supplier-prices-ap202000/index.md) and the [Supplier inventory (PO201000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/purchases/purchases-windows/supplier-inventory-po201000/index.md) windows and do not configure supplier discounts. If the **Volume pricing** functionality is enabled in your system, the supplier prices available in the [Supplier inventory (PO201000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/purchases/purchases-windows/supplier-inventory-po201000/index.md) window will be automatically updated once the supplier prices specified for the "zero" tier (with 0 quantity) have been changed through the [Supplier prices (AP202000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/supplier-prices-ap202000/index.md) window.

## Application of auxiliary manual discounts

Manual discounts (discounts with the **Manual** check box selected in the [Supplier discount codes (AP204000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/supplier-discount-codes-ap204000/index.md) window) are applied when all automatic discounts have been
applied.
You can specify the manual discount for particular document lines by using the
**Document details** tab of the appropriate data entry windows:

+ [Purchase invoices (AP301000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/purchase-invoices-ap301000/index.md)
+ [Purchase orders (PO301000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/purchases/purchases-windows/purchase-orders-po301000/index.md)

To apply a manual discount, you can enter either the discount percent or the discount amount, and the system will recalculate other related values automatically.

## Automatic and manual discounts

The manual discounts are not applied automatically or selected as the best-available on
saving the document.
You apply such discounts manually to documents in the document entry
windows (either the [Purchase invoices (AP301000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/supplier-ledger/supplier-ledger-windows/purchase-invoices-ap301000/index.md) or the [Purchase orders (PO301000)](https://docs.vismasoftware.no/visma-net-erp/help/purchases/purchases-windows/purchase-orders-po301000/index.md)
window),
while automatic discounts of all levels are applied when the document is being saved.In a document, you can apply the manual **Line** discount by selecting the discount code
in the **Discount code** column of a particular line on the
**Document details** tab.
After the code has been selected and the
discount has been applied, other discounts are recalculated.To apply the manual **Group** or **Document** discounts, select each manual discount
by its code on the **Document details** tab of the appropriate document
entry window.
If the discount matches by conditions, it is applied.
If when adding manual
discounts, you change the line quantities, manual discounts are recalculated; they will not
be replaced by automatic discounts even if the latter result in greater discount amount.

## Ability to view discount details

You can view the details of all the discounts, automatic or manual that were applied to the document (purchase order or invoice) on the **Discount details** tab of the respective data entry windows (listed in the section above).

## Possibility to refresh discounts and prices for existing documents

For documents that were **On hold** for some time, you can update the discounts for the
document if you know that the prices or discounts were updated or new discounts have been
defined in the system.
To update the prices and discounts, use the **Recalculate prices and discounts** action in the window toolbars of the respective windows.
You
also can choose whether to replace manual discounts by automatic discounts to check whether
this change results currently in a larger total discount.
If you are not satisfied with the
result, you can apply the manual discounts.
